Nevada Women's Golf Runner-Up at 2022 Coeur d'Alene Invitational

Women's Golf

Pack comes in second in Coeur d'Alene

RENO, Nev. - Nevada Women's Golf opened its 2022-23 campaign with a runner-up finish at the Coeur d'Alene Collegiate Invitational Tuesday.
The Pack finished the tournament at +5 (287-283-287=857) after shooting three-over as a team in Tuesday's final round. Sacramento State captured the title, at -1 (284-279-288=851).
Tuesday, Nevada closed to within as close as three strokes of the Hornets, just past the turn, but could not make the final surge to take over the lead. The Pack was able to hold off host Gonzaga (289-285-286=860, +8) by three strokes for second place, thanks to Anitra Khoth and Raesa Sheikh each getting birdies on their final two holes. Khoth recorded the Pack's low round of the day, coming in at one-under 70 thanks to the final two birdies, while Sheikh's birdies got her to one-over 72 for the day.
Further cementing the depth behind 2022 NCAA Regional participants Victoria Gailey and Leah John, freshman Gabby Kano shot an even-par 71 Tuesday to match John (70-70-74=214, +1) for tied for 11th on the individual leaderboard. Kano, after an opening-round 73, went par-or-better over her final two rounds, with a 70 and 71 to finish at +1.
Gailey bagged her second eagle of the tournament with a 3 on the par-5 No. 9, as she came in at 74 for the day, and tied for 17th overall at +3 (70-72-74=216).
Khoth fought her way to a tie for 31st (74-76-70=220, +7) with her 70, Tuesday, while Sheikh climbed 20 spots and into a tie for 45th (81-71-72=224, +11) with her final-round 72.
Nevada will bring the same quintet to next week's Colonel Wolenberg Ptarmigan Ram Classic, set for Monday-Tuesday, Sept. 26-27.
Team Leaderboard
1. Sacramento State - 284-279-288=851 (-1)
2. Nevada - 287-283-287=857 (+5)
Nevada Results
T11. Leah John - 70-70-74=214 (+1)
T11. Gabby Kano - 73-70-71=214 (+1)
T17. Victoria Gailey - 70-72-74=216 (+3)
T31. Anitra Khoth - 74-76-70=220 (+7)
T45. Raesa Sheikh - 81-71-72=224 (+11)
Co-Medalists: Jennifer Koga (Sacramento State) - 72-68-69=209 (-4) & Kate Villegas (UC Riverside) - 69-70-70=209 (-4)
